A Truth to Believe
What does it mean that the Bible is Objective truth?
The God who created the universe is a God who speaks. The Bible is not merely human words—it is God’s Word. It is true and never changes because it comes from God himself.
God’s truth does not shift based upon people, opinions, cultures, or times. The Bible is true for all people, in all places, for all generations. It remains true no matter what anyone thinks, feels, or believes. It is our highest authority and the standard by which we measure everything.
Just as any message means what its author intended, so God’s Word still carries the meaning given by its authors when it was written—both human and divine.
We do not create or discover truth within ourselves. Truth comes from God through his Word. When we believe and live by the Bible, we build our lives on what is absolute, certain, and unchanging.
The sum of your word is truth, and every one of your righteous rules endures forever (Psalm 119:160)

A Quote
Christianity is not a matter of outward appearances but of inward transformation.
“It is not the cleaning of the hand that makes the Christian, for many a hypocrite can show as fair a hand as he; but the purifying, watching, and right ordering of the heart; that is the thing that provokes so many sad complaints, and costs so many deep groans and tears.”
Working on the heart is different than working with the hands.
John Flavel - Keeping the Heart - pg. 16
